The SHAPE YOU Water Bottle Pouch is a lightweight, foldable tactical holder designed to fit standard 17oz (500ml) bottles. Crafted from high-strength nylon ripstop fabric, it offers 10x the wear resistance of typical polyester. Featuring MOLLE compatibility, a breathable mesh bottom, and multiple secure closures, this pouch enhances your backpack or belt setup with durable, practical hydration storage for outdoor and everyday use.

Pretty solid, just a bit floppy
Used this to carry a Smartwater bottle on a two-day backpacking trip. It stayed put the whole time—no issues with the velcro coming loose, and the mesh feels nice and durable. That said, I had a tough time getting it to sit upright. Could’ve been user error, but it definitely leaned more than I wanted. Still, it did the job, and I’d use it again. Just wish it was a little more stable.

Over-engineered
Was looking for something to hold my water bottle with hiking, so weight and simplicity of materials was important.This product, while sturdy-looking, was way over engineered for my purposes. Its designed to fold up, which is great, but that leaves awkward velcro straps flapping around while on the trail. They catch on everything, and are just extraneous material. Considered just cutting them off but the end result would have looked awful. Ended up returning the item.

Dimensions given are totally false.
The diagram and text says 9.4" tall. This is completely false. The mesh bag (filled and stretched) is barely 7.5" tall. The opening measurement is also incorrect; my bottle which is well within the diameter barely fits. As in the video, you have to use two hands and wrestle your bottle into this thing.And that is totally apart from the very awkward Velcro flap, which is absent from most of most of the pics (and blurry/vague in the one it appears in). If you fold the Velcro flap into the mesh bag, it snags on the mesh, decreases the diameter even more, and is a pain to tuck in. Hard to imagine doing that while this holder is on a belt.There are other options on this site. Choose one of those.
